Peter Golfinopoulos
Painting, Life Drawing

The class is designed for the beginning as well as the experienced student. All approaches are welcome. Students may work in any medium and are encouraged to find the means most suited to their temperaments. A model is available for those who wish to work from life. The aim of the class is to develop self-reliance and the capacity to explore. The teacher is concerned with the individual direction of each student.

Peter Golfinopoulos studied at the Art Students League and Columbia University. He taught at Columbia for ten years. He has received numerous awards, including a Guggenheim Fellowship, and is represented in many museums and private and corporate collections. He had a long association with the Charles Egan Gallery and later exhibited at the James Kronen Gallery and the Marian Goodman Gallery. He is currently represented by the Walter Randel Gallery.
